As a Security Officer - MetroLink in St. Clair County, IL, Working in conjunction with a Metropolitan Transit Task Force and our client security teams. MetroLink security professionals provide safety and security of riders on the transit light rail system, station platforms throughout the Greater St. Louis region. Customer service skills are a high priority. This is an outdoor posted position. Duties will include post security until relieved.

What You'll Do:

  • Provide customer service to employees, visitors, and the public at a government location by carrying out security-related procedures, site-specific policies, and when appropriate, emergency response activities.
  • Conduct regular and random patrols of buildings, grounds, parking areas, and perimeter to help to deter unauthorized activity and/or policy violations; working environments and conditions may vary by site.
  • Monitor entrances, perform access control and visitor processing, and verify identification and/or credentials in accordance with post orders.
  • Respond to incidents and critical situations in a calm, problem-solving manner, including de-escalation, notifications, and coordination with site contacts and public responders when needed.
  • Complete written and electronic reports such as daily activity logs, incident reports, and patrol documentation, and communicate observations to the appropriate personnel.
